Descriptive statistics for child-specific analysis variables (n=12 516 school districts with ≥100 children)
Variable | Min. | Max. | Mean | SD |
Proportion of (prop.) children | 0.030 | 0.620 | 0.238 | 0.041 |
Prop. children in poverty | 0.000 | 0.930 | 0.190 | 0.126 |
Prop. children in poverty squared | 0.000 | 0.865 | 0.052 | 0.066 |
Prop. children that are foreign-born | 0.000 | 0.333 | 0.019 | 0.028 |
Prop. children that have a disability | 0.000 | 0.444 | 0.044 | 0.030 |
Prop. children that are black, non-Hispanic | 0.000 | 0.985 | 0.060 | 0.133 |
Prop. children that are Hispanic (all races) | 0.000 | 0.993 | 0.130 | 0.185 |
Prop. children that are Asian/Pacific Islander (API), non-Hispanic | 0.000 | 0.643 | 0.018 | 0.042 |
Prop. children that are American Indian, non-Hispanic | 0.000 | 0.986 | 0.023 | 0.093 |
Prop. children that are multiracial/other race, non-Hispanic | 0.000 | 0.332 | 0.034 | 0.026 |
Prop. households with children that rent | 0.005 | 0.864 | 0.086 | 0.053 |
Maximum total LCR | 10.930 | 826.309 | 35.076 | 14.692 |
Maximum point LCR* | 0.000 | 776.801 | 1.347 | 8.081 |
Maximum on-road mobile LCR* | 0.000 | 102.580 | 5.681 | 5.936 |
Other descriptive statistics† | ||||
Total population (all ages) | 282 | 8 175 133 | 24 915 | 115 893 |
Total child population (<18) | 100 | 1 768 111 | 5989 | 26 579 |
Area in km2 | 0.32 | 231 745.81 | 707.48 | 3708.92 |
*The minimum values for point and on-road are 0.000001. 0.000001 was added to all values to transform the few 0 values into very low values, which allowed for those school districts to be included in the models. An alternative approach is to remove those school districts, but a sensitivity analysis revealed that the two approaches are equivalent so we chose to keep all districts in the analysis.
†These variables were not included in the multivariate analysis but are included here for descriptive purposes.
LCR, lifetime cancer risk.
